dc.description.abstract | Often cited to be virtually insoluble, clinical studies confirm the release of titanium into human serum even in the absence of wear. This paper presents in vitro results to explain this ongoing release titanium from surgical devices in humans, and improves our understanding of the underlying kinetics of this process. | en_US |
